Nespresso uk Coffee Makers Machines
Nespresso machines are heated, you can insert a capsule, and press a button to make your drink. They make use of 19 bars of pressure or centrifusion to exquisitely extract espresso and coffee from aluminum capsules. The capsules are discarded into an internal container.
Some models have built-in milk frothers, which provide a wide range of cappuccinos and lattes. They can also be used to make drip-style coffee.

It's simple to clean
Cleaning your Nespresso machine clean is essential for the most delicious cup of coffee. Regular cleaning and descaling will help prevent the accumulation of mineral deposits that could affect the taste and performance. Descaling is a simple process and should be performed every month at a minimum. Keeping up with daily rinsing and emptying the capsule container could significantly reduce mineral and oil residue, and will result in fewer deep cleaning and descaling cycles.
Remove the capsule container and drip tray from the Nespresso prior to running the descale cycle. Clean these components using a damp cloth and mild dish soap. Rinse them and let them dry completely before putting them back in the container. It's also a good idea to empty and clean the water tank every day. It's simple to make a make
The process of making Nespresso is a lot simpler than a traditional drip-style coffee maker. Instead of using ground coffee beans, Nespresso machines use coffee pods that are filled with ground coffee machine brands that has been pre-ground. The machine pumps hot water at 19 bars of pressure through the coffee pod, which contains a filter to ensure no coffee grounds are released into your drink. The pod also features a plastic seal that prevents air from entering the machine during brewing so you won't be left with a bitter cup coffee. After the brew cycle, the pod that has been used is removed from the machine and then moved to a built-in waste basket to be disposed of easily.
The best Nespresso machines utilize a system of pressure and heat to extract the flavor compounds of the ground coffee. The compounds are then forced into the capsule through tiny holes. The result is a thick, creamy espresso that is topped with a layer of crema. The process takes less than a minute. Many of these coffee machines for home machines have built-in milk frothers for cappuccinos and lattes.
Nespresso machines are easy to use and require minimal maintenance. To brew, simply place Nespresso pods in the pod holder and press the button that corresponds to the size of your drink. The machine will automatically warm the water in a reservoir before it begins to brew. After the machine is fully operational, the lights blink and then become solid green.
